Seymour, IN – The Indiana Tech women’s golf held a two shot overnight lead over Hanover College at the Hanover College Fall Invite, but the Warriors couldn’t hold off the charging Panthers, who fired a 326 on Sunday to win the event by five shots with a 650. Tech totaled a score of 655, which ties the school's team 36-hole record set last season, and was followed by Marian University with a 668.
Junior Megan Garrison (Burlington, IN/Carroll) continued her outstanding play, taking home individual medalist honors after shooting a season best 1-over, 74 in the final round to finish with a 153. Garrison's 153 breaks Tech's previous school 36-hole record of 155, which she set last year.
Senior Kalie Sanders (Greenville, OH/Greenville) turned in an 83, finishing with a 166, to tie for 6th place overall while freshman Haley Larson (Enon, OH/Greenon) finished in a tie for 14th after carding an 87 (166).
The Warriors return to action on Tuesday, September 13 when they open league play at Quail Ridge Golf Club in Grand Rapids, Michigan for the first WHAC Jamboree of the year hosted by Cornerstone University.
